### Onboarding: Bloomgate Reviewer Notes

Bloomgate sits in front of the Hexvault key-value store and rejects lookups for keys that definitely don't exist. When reviewing changes, check that `BLOOMGATE_BITS` and `BLOOMGATE_HASHES` stay consistent across replicas, or false-negative rates diverge. Bloomgate also signs its sync messages to Hexvault; the signing credential goes on the next line of the env file.

secret setting of fawig-tawip: RELAY_SECRET3=e04

Runbook fragment — receiving sealed-bid tenders, Dunmarch depot. All sealed-bid packets for the Caldew Reservoir tender arrive via approved courier only; do not accept hand deliveries from bidders themselves. On arrival, check the seal is unbroken, record the time in the tender log, and place the packet in the bid cabinet without opening it. Any packet with a damaged seal gets photographed and reported before storage. Only the registrar opens packets, and only after the deadline. The courier hand-over instruction is as follows.

courier memo of bawef-kaguf: the briion quenox courier leaves the tamdor aldius joreth belion julir joreth wenix pelath ledger at gate 7145 under passcode 571533

## Fan-Out Backpressure

Pulsegrid fans notifications out through three tiers; backpressure triggers when the Relay tier queue exceeds 50k. On trigger, shed tier-3 digests first, never transactional sends. Shedding decisions are logged to the Ledgerline audit store for seven days. Security note: the shed-control endpoint is internal-only and mTLS-gated; the emergency override path is rate-limited to two calls per hour. Override requests authenticate against the Ledgerline control plane with the service key below.

API key for yagag-fawif: zpat4_Gful

**14:22 — Postmortem timeline, Shrinkwrap CLI incident**

At 14:22 Priya noticed batch jobs on the Shrinkwrap resizer were emitting zero-byte thumbnails. Turned out the 4.2 rollout shipped with the libpixen decoder flag off, so every JPEG fell through to the null backend. We rolled back to 4.1 within eleven minutes; no customer originals were touched. If you're on call and see this pattern again, don't restart workers — just verify the decoder flag first. The offending build is identified by the token below.

session token of kahag-bawip = htk6_729d08